Local media collaborate to envision future of Boulder County journalism

Times-Call (Longmont): Like journalists do, local media sources put pen to paper Wednesday evening as they talked with the people of their communities to learn how to better serve their readers now and in the future.

The Colorado Media Project and Free Press joined representatives from KGNU radio, the Longmont Observer and the Longmont Times-Call in a public forum called, “Local Voices for Local News” at the Longmont Museum. Roughly 80 people participated in the event to provide feedback and their hopes for improving local media.

Kicking off the event, each representative talked about their visions for local media and the importance of keeping journalism alive.
